Based on the supplied record, Gandra’s early UFC results point toward a fast-starting, finish-oriented approach. Both of his listed bouts ended by KO/TKO in Round 1, and his career summary shows 2 knockout wins with no decisions or submissions. That outcome pattern is a clear fact from the snapshot; the broader “why” behind it is harder to confirm with so little footage and round time represented. The available striking rates are extreme: 13.02 significant strikes landed per minute (SLpM) versus 1.7 significant strikes absorbed per minute (SApM), alongside 81% striking defense. Taken at face value, those numbers align with a style that either pressures effectively, lands clean early, or keeps opponents from sustaining offense—though they may also reflect the small sample of two short fights. Gandra’s grappling-related averages are listed at 0 takedowns per 15 minutes and 0 submissions per 15 minutes. His takedown defense is shown as 100%, which suggests opponents have not completed a takedown against him in this dataset, but that figure is especially sensitive to limited attempts and limited minutes.
